When was the Ghost in the Darkness filmed?

The Ghost and the Darkness was filmed primarily from September 2, 1995, to December 9, 1995.

Filming Timeline and Production Details

The intense and dramatic true story depicted in The Ghost and the Darkness required an extensive filming period to capture the vast African landscapes and the perilous encounters with the infamous man-eating lions of Tsavo. The principal photography spanned just over three months, beginning in early September and concluding in early December of 1995. This timeframe was crucial for depicting the challenging conditions faced by the real-life characters.

Key Filming Dates Detail
Start Date September 2, 1995
End Date December 9, 1995

The production involved significant logistical efforts to recreate the historical setting of British East Africa in 1898. The relatively short but concentrated filming schedule ensured that the cast and crew could operate efficiently in often remote and demanding locations, bringing the terrifying tale of the railway construction and the lurking predators to life on screen.
